Evo N800v Laptop screen cracked

My Evo N800v Laptop screen is cracked how can i repair and where can i get a replacement.
Thank.

Hi, Mutuwa,

These are the display panels for the 800 series units -

285262-001
14.1-inch TFT XGA display panel - Resolution up to 1024 x 768 pixels (Silver) $739.00 $0.00 $739.00

285263-001
15.0-inch TFT XGA display panel - 16.8M color support with resolutions up to 1400 x 1050 pixels (Silver) $839.00 $0.00 $839.00

285264-001
15.0-inch TFT SXGA display panel - 16.8M color support with resolutions up to 1400 x 1050 pixels (Silver) $978.00 $0.00 $978.00

285265-001
15.0-inch TFT UXGA display panel - 16.8M color support with resolutions up to 1600 x 1200 pixels, 150:1 contrast ratio (Silver) $1,048.00 $0.00 $1,048.00

286869-001
14.1-inch TFT XGA display panel - 16.8M color support with resolutions up to 1024 x 768 pixels, 150:1 contrast ratio (Carbon) $696.00 $0.00 $696.00

286870-001
15.0-inch TFT XGA display panel - 16.8M color support with resolutions up to 1024 x 768 pixels, 150:1 contrast ratio (Carbon) $946.00 $0.00 $946.00

286871-001
15.0-inch TFT SXGA+ display panel (Carbon Black) - 16.8M color support with resolutions up to 1400 x 1050 pixels, 150:1 contrast ratio $762.00 $0.00 $762.00

286872-001
15.0-inch TFT UXGA display panel - 16.8M color support with resolutions up to 1600 x 1200 pixels, 150:1 contrast ratio (Carbon) $1,091.00 $0.0$1,091.00

Hi Mutuwa,
I would look on Ebay or google on second hand parts, the cost of a new one is not worth your laptop to my opinion.

Some people may even put your model on ebay for less then the price of a new display, or you can buy a damaged laptop with good display, good luck,
